Output 6e684daa478a24cd44df875d6225f91efc3798bd489efeefc27b5bf6d86d52b2:3

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373b19b5e65ebe8886a39a26dfee57b120cb8 OP_EQUAL
address
3BMEX2FyCYbrvTrKLXY3KDSY8wFa3nX8QN
transaction
6e684daa478a24cd44df875d6225f91efc3798bd489efeefc27b5bf6d86d52b2
confirmations
347013
spent
true